Collin County Justice Center Project

DALLAS, TEXAS - Hunt Construction Group, a proven leader in the construction industry, was recently awarded the $40 million Collin County Justice Center in McKinney, Texas.

With the talented firm of PGAL Architects, the new facility will feature a four-story, 300,000 square-foot court building with an additional lower-level detention area. The impressive facility will use 43 acres of a 274-acre site and will include all site improvements and infrastructure associated with the project. The building will contain courtrooms, detention holding areas and office space, and will be comprised of a concrete frame founded on drilled piers and grade beams to give the structure staying power.

Hunt Construction Group is one of the nation's top builders with more than 62 years of experience building unique and exciting projects. The 810,000-square-foot Dallas County Lew Sterritt Criminal Justice Center, the 180,000-square-foot Denton County Courthouse, and breathtaking 1.3 million square-foot, 50-story Trammell Crow Center name just a few of the more than 100 projects in the Dallas, Texas area.

Construction is expected to begin in July of 2005 with completion scheduled for March of 2007. Hunt Construction Group takes pride in doing the job right, and with a proven track record, they know the Collin County Justice Center will be another project Texas can be proud to call their own.
